Key Features
- Dual S Pen Storage: Two built-in S Pen holders give twice the storage capacity for a primary pen and a spare or replacement.
- Transparent Back: A clear back preserves the tablet's appearance while resisting yellowing for regular use.
- Hybrid Construction: Lightweight and slim premium hybrid materials provide a balance of durability and minimal bulk.
- Air Cushion Technology: Bolstered corners with Air Cushion Technology absorb shocks from everyday drops to reduce impact on the tablet.
- Versatile Cover: The folio cover converts into a kickstand for hands-free viewing or a slight angle for productivity tasks.
- Precision Fit: Specifically designed around the 10.9 in Galaxy Tab S10 FE (2025) and the 11 in Galaxy Tab S9 (2023) for correct port and button alignment.
Who It's For
The case is best for Galaxy Tab S10 FE (2025) and Tab S9 (2023) owners who want a slim, everyday protective cover that also stores two S Pens. It suits students, office users, and creative professionals who like to carry a spare pen or an alternate stylus for collaboration and note taking.
It is not aimed at users who need rugged, long-term heavy-duty protection or a latch-style magnetic closure; some customers reported issues with flap security and concerns about durability under heavy wear, so those needing maximum closure security or extreme robustness should consider a more heavy-duty solution.

Specifications
| Compatible Devices | 10.9 in Galaxy Tab S10 FE (2025) / 11 in Galaxy Tab S9 (2023) |
| Storage | Dual built-in S Pen holders |
| Protection Features | Bolstered corners with Air Cushion Technology |
| Construction | Premium hybrid lightweight and slim design |
| Cover Type | Tri-fold folio cover that converts to a kickstand |
| Back | Transparent back panel |
